The following patch should fix the problem. commit 578ac85ae011ed5d1f3aeebcb511509c84792f23 Author: Laurent Pinchart Date: Wed Mar 21 13:50:36 2012 +0100 uvcvideo: Fix ENUMINPUT handling Properly validate the user-supplied index against the number of inputs. The code used the pin local variable instead of the index by mistake. Reported-by: Jozef Vesely Signed-off-by: Laurent Pinchart Cc: stable@vger.kernel.org diff --git a/drivers/media/video/uvc/uvc_v4l2.c b/drivers/media/video/uvc/uvc_v4l2.c index 111bfff..a6b9491 100644 --- a/drivers/media/video/uvc/uvc_v4l2.c +++ b/drivers/media/video/uvc/uvc_v4l2.c @@ -687,7 +687,7 @@ static long uvc_v4l2_do_ioctl(struct file *file, unsigned int cmd, void *arg) break; } pin = iterm->id; - } else if (pin < selector->bNrInPins) { + } else if (index < selector->bNrInPins) { pin = selector->baSourceID[index]; list_for_each_entry(iterm, &chain->entities, chain) { if (!UVC_ENTITY_IS_ITERM(iterm)) I will push it to mainline. > PS: I am looking for a reason why MJPEG stopped working on my cameras (long >> time ago), any hints?
